The Ultimate Guide to Finding the Best Places to Stay in Niagara Falls Ontario

Looking for unparalleled resorts and hotels for your stay in Niagara Falls, Ontario?

Immerse yourself in the beauty of this breathtaking destination, nestled in the heart of Ontario, Canada. Experience the magnificence of Niagara Falls as you explore the myriad of options that await you. Whether you are an adventure seeker, nature lover, or simply seeking a serene escape, we have the ideal places and accommodations to suit your needs.

Indulge in the luxury and comfort of our world-class resorts, offering unparalleled views of the awe-inspiring Niagara Falls. From elegant suites to spacious rooms, our accommodations are designed to provide you with a truly memorable experience.

Discover the charm of Niagara in Falls, Ontario, as you stroll along the enchanting streets, lined with quaint shops and delightful cafes. Immerse yourself in the rich history and culture of the region, exploring the numerous attractions and landmarks that make this destination truly unique.

With a wide range of lodging options to choose from, we ensure that your stay in Niagara Falls, Ontario is nothing short of extraordinary. From cozy bed and breakfasts to boutique hotels, there is something to cater to every taste and preference.

Book your stay now and let the beauty and wonder of Niagara Falls, Ontario create lasting memories that will stay with you for a lifetime.

Lodging options in Niagara Falls Ontario

When planning a trip to Niagara Falls, Ontario, it is essential to consider the various lodging options available for your stay. Whether you prefer luxury resorts, comfortable accommodations, or budget-friendly options, Niagara Falls has something to suit every traveler’s needs.

Resorts and Hotels

For those seeking a luxurious and indulgent experience, Niagara Falls offers a wide range of resorts and hotels. These establishments boast breathtaking views of the falls, world-class amenities, and exceptional service. Relax in spacious rooms or suites, indulge in gourmet dining options, and take advantage of the various recreational facilities offered.

Cozy Bed and Breakfasts

If you are looking for a more intimate and charming lodging experience, consider staying in one of Niagara Falls’ many cozy bed and breakfasts. These charming establishments offer a personalized touch, with friendly hosts and unique accommodations. Wake up to a delicious homemade breakfast before exploring the beauty of the falls and surrounding area.

Aside from resorts and bed and breakfasts, Niagara Falls also provides a range of other lodging options such as vacation rentals, motels, and inns. These options offer comfortable and affordable stays, perfect for those traveling on a budget or seeking a more casual experience.

Whichever type of lodging you choose, you can be assured that Niagara Falls, Ontario, will provide a memorable and enjoyable stay. So start planning your trip and discover all the incredible options for lodging in this breathtaking destination.

Hotels and Resorts in Niagara Falls Ontario

Experience the finest options for accommodations in the captivating destination of Niagara Falls, Ontario. Discover a wide array of resorts, hotels, and lodging places that will ensure a memorable stay for everyone.

1. Luxurious Resorts

Indulge yourself in the lap of luxury at the exquisite resorts that grace Niagara Falls, Ontario. Enjoy world-class amenities, breathtaking views, and impeccable service. Whether you prefer a cozy boutique resort or a large-scale establishment, you will find the perfect option to suit your tastes.

2. Diverse Hotel Options

Niagara Falls, Ontario offers an extensive selection of hotels that cater to every traveler’s preferences. From budget-friendly accommodations to renowned international hotel chains, there is something for everyone. Immerse yourself in comfort and convenience, with easy access to the nearby attractions and natural wonders.

  • Choose from a range of hotels with stunning views of the Niagara Falls
  • Experience top-notch service and hospitality
  • Enjoy amenities such as swimming pools, spa facilities, and fine dining restaurants
  • Opt for family-friendly hotels with exciting activities for kids

With the abundance of hotels and resorts in Niagara Falls, Ontario, you can be assured of finding the perfect lodging option for your visit. Whether you are looking for a romantic getaway, a family vacation, or a solo adventure, the enchanting beauty and hospitality of this destination will leave you spellbound.

Accommodations in Niagara Falls Ontario

Welcome to the mesmerizing world of Niagara Falls, Ontario, where natural wonders and breathtaking views await you. If you’re planning a trip to this magnificent destination, finding the perfect place to stay is essential. With a wide array of lodging options available, including hotels, resorts, and various accommodations, your experience in Niagara Falls is guaranteed to be unforgettable.

Hotels and Resorts

When it comes to finding a place to stay in Niagara Falls, hotels and resorts offer a luxurious and comfortable experience for every traveler. Whether you’re looking for a high-end establishment or a more budget-friendly option, you’ll find a wide range of choices to suit your needs. From beautifully appointed rooms with stunning views of the falls to world-class amenities and exceptional service, hotels in Niagara Falls go beyond mere accommodation and provide an oasis of relaxation.

Charming Places to Stay

If you’re seeking a more intimate and cozy experience, you’ll find a plethora of charming accommodation options in Niagara Falls. These bed and breakfasts, guesthouses, and rustic cottages offer a personalized touch, allowing you to immerse yourself in the charm and character of the area. Wake up to the sound of nature, enjoy homemade breakfasts, and indulge in the warm hospitality that these accommodations have to offer.

With so many options to choose from, whether you’re a nature enthusiast, adventure seeker, or simply looking for a serene getaway, Niagara Falls has something for everyone. Plan your stay today and get ready for an unforgettable experience amidst the beauty and grandeur of Niagara Falls, Ontario.